Overwatch 2: Season 4 Update Will Require up to 38 GB Free Space

Live on April 11th, it serves as a "rebase" patch, consolidating current patches into the game to keep install size in check.

Blizzard Entertainment recently revealed all the content in Overwatch 2’s Season 4, from a brand new Support hero in Lifeweaver to numerous cosmetics, quality-of-life changes and limited-time events. However, unlike previous seasons, you’ll need significant free space to install it.

In a separate blog post, the developer has advised players to have “as much as” 38 GB of free space when updating. It’s because this is a “rebase” patch, which consolidates all patches into the base game, ensuring the final size of the game client doesn’t balloon out of control. Alternatively, those without that much space can reinstall the game and still access the update.

Overwatch 2: Season 4 starts on April 11th for Xbox One, Xbox Series X/S, PS4, PS5, PC and Nintendo Switch. It features a new Premium Battle Pass with the Mythic Galactic Emperor skin for Sigma, the new B.O.B. and Weave limited-time game mode, balance changes, and much more.
